The European sold production of glass ampoules for packing goods shows notable country-specific differences. In 2023, Italy led the market with a strong value of 399.45 million Euros, followed by France and Germany. France displayed a mild year-on-year decrease of 0.19%, and Germany saw a slightly larger decline of 1.11%. Conversely, Croatia achieved a significant growth of 5.41% in the same period, illustrating divergent market dynamics within the region. Over the last five years, these variations contribute to an evolving landscape, marked by growth in certain countries and stabilization or minor declines in others.
